fair enough. Depends on how much trouble there is, but generally I find that the par of the hole makes a bigger difference whether or not I want a greenside layup or one from about 100 yards out. A short par 4, I'd rather lay up to 90-110 to have a direct approach shot in and make sure I'm safe. Most par 5s, I'd rather be coming about 30 yards short of the green than lay up to 90-110 yards. Especially if there's a great chance to go for the green in 2. Even being 30 yards short gives you a great up-and-down chance for birdie

Congrats on a great round. If you're an 8-10, why are you getting 13 off gross ? I had a similar situation and got hit with exceptional score adjustment to my previous 10 rounds, lol. I always cringe when I birdie the first hole, round usually only has one way to go.
I'm not sure how it all works to be completely honest because this app says my current handicap is 9.3. It could be taking in other course factors for that net score.
That makes sense. You're index is 9.3 but your course handicap off that tee is 13 due to the rating. Course handicaps will change at different courses and tees.
